Sir John Redwood announced on Friday that he will step down as a Conservative MP at the upcoming general election. The former Cabinet minister has represented Wokingham in Berkshire since 1987, becoming the 73rd Tory MP to bow out before the July 4 poll.
Rishi Sunak faces a record number of Tory departures, nearing the 75 MPs who quit before Sir Tony Blair’s landslide victory in 1997.
Sir John, a key figure in Margaret Thatcher’s policy unit and former Welsh secretary under John Major, was one of the 28 “Spartan” Tory MPs who voted against Theresa May’s Brexit deal three times in 2019. He has been a vocal backbench critic of Mr. Sunak, particularly on tax and net zero policy.
